Ukraine Signs Historic Agreement for French Fighter Aircraft, Drones and Air Defence Systems

Through a major step to bolster its long-term security, the Ukrainian government has finalized a preliminary agreement to purchase up to 100 Rafale jets, unmanned aerial vehicles, air defence systems and other essential equipment from France. This deal was signed by Ukraine's leader Volodymyr Zelenskyy and French president Macron during a shared press briefing at the ElysĂ©e palace. The Ukrainian leader described the arrangement as “a historic agreement.”

Forcibly Deported Minors: Families Cut Off Communication

A number of relatives of Ukrainian minors who were taken against their will to Russia have sounded the alarm about their well-being, stating that all contact has been severed. At a uncommon news conference in the French capital, Darina Repina, who cares for two children removed after Russia's widespread invasion of Ukraine in recent years, stated that Russian authorities are ignoring every appeal to facilitate the children's return.

Drone Strike Hits Turkish-Flagged Vessel in Odesa

A drone hit a Turkish-flagged tanker and set it ablaze in southern Ukraine's Odesa region, authorities reported. The incident occurred just a day after the Ukrainian president approved a agreement to bring in American LNG through the region. The MT Orinda was hit while unloading liquefied petroleum gas at Izmail port, as stated by Turkish maritime authority. All 16 crew members aboard were safely removed and not a single person was hurt.

Romania's Officials Evacuate Communities After Drone Incident

Romanian authorities said they had evacuated two villages close to the Ukraine frontier following the aerial strike on the MT Orinda. After entering Ukraine in recent years, Russian forces has repeatedly targeted Ukrainian harbors in the Danube River area, causing warnings in adjacent Romania.

US President Trump Open to Approve Russia Penalties Bill

US president Donald Trump is prepared to sign legislation to enact sanctions on Russia, as long as he retains final authority authority over these measures, an high-ranking U.S. administration official said. The U.S. president informed reporters late on Sunday that it was “OK with me” that Republicans were drafting legislation to impose restrictions on nations doing business with Moscow over its failure to negotiate a ceasefire agreement with Ukraine.

Polish Prime Minister Describes Rail Explosion an “Never-Before-Seen Act of Sabotage”

The Polish prime minister, Tusk, has labeled an explosion along a section of rail track used for shipments to the country as an “unprecedented act of sabotage” that might have resulted in disaster. This statement came as a statement from public prosecutors saying that an investigation had opened “concerning actions of sabotage of a terrorist kind [
] carried out on orders of a foreign intelligence agency against the nation of the country.”

Chinese Leader Shows Willingness to Deepen Cooperation with Russia

The Chinese government is prepared to strengthen cooperation with the Russian Federation in energy, agriculture and other investments, Leader Li Qiang stated during a discussion with Russian prime minister Mikhail Mishustin in the Russian capital. The Chinese premier told Mishustin that the country welcomes more agricultural and food-related goods from the nation, as per a state-run news agency. The Chinese side also hopes that Russia will facilitate for companies from China to invest and operate there, the source cited. Mishustin told Li that the cooperation between the two sides has repeatedly demonstrated its strength to external challenges.
